The Science Behind Garlic and Gut Health

Garlic is celebrated for its potent medicinal properties, many of which are linked to its unique sulfur-containing compounds. However, the benefits are not unconditional; they depend heavily on how garlic is prepared and consumed. Understanding the key components—allicin and fructans—is crucial to maximizing garlic's impact on your digestive health.

The Power of Allicin and Fructans

The primary active compound in garlic, allicin, is responsible for its characteristic pungent odor and many of its reported health benefits. Allicin is not present in an intact garlic clove. Instead, it is formed through a chemical reaction that occurs when garlic is crushed, chopped, or chewed, which releases the enzyme alliinase. This enzyme converts the compound alliin into allicin. This process is essential because heat can easily destroy allicin, meaning that raw, freshly crushed garlic offers the most potent concentration. In contrast, prolonged cooking significantly reduces allicin content.

Beyond its antimicrobial prowess, garlic also contains beneficial prebiotic fibers, specifically fructans. Prebiotics are non-digestible carbohydrates that serve as food for the beneficial bacteria residing in your gut. By feeding these 'good bugs,' such as Bifidobacterium, fructans help promote a healthy, diverse gut microbiome.

How Garlic Interacts with the Gut Microbiome

Garlic's effect on gut health is a dual-action process. First, its antimicrobial properties can help eliminate harmful bacteria and fungi, fighting off infections and helping to rebalance the gut's ecosystem. Second, the prebiotic fructans provide essential nourishment for beneficial bacteria, encouraging them to thrive and multiply. This symbiotic relationship is key to promoting optimal digestion and overall gut function. Studies have shown that regular intake of aged garlic extract can lead to a more diverse and healthy gut microbiome.

Swallowing Whole vs. Crushing: What Happens in Your Gut?

This is the central question for many who turn to garlic for its health benefits. The answer is simple: swallowing a whole clove like a pill is largely ineffective.

The reason is that the human digestive system cannot properly break down the tough, fibrous outer husk of an uncrushed garlic clove. The garlic clove will likely pass through the digestive tract mostly intact. Consequently, the alliinase enzyme is not released, allicin is not formed, and the powerful compounds that offer antimicrobial and other health benefits are not made available to the body in any significant amount.

For the gut to benefit from garlic, the alliinase enzyme must be activated. This happens only when the clove is physically broken through chopping, crushing, or chewing. The active compounds are then able to be absorbed by the digestive system and influence the gut microbiome.

Optimizing Garlic for Your Gut

To ensure you are getting the most from your garlic, consider these techniques:

  • Crush and Wait: Crush or chop fresh garlic and let it sit for about 10 minutes before consuming or adding it to your food. This allows maximum allicin to form.
  • Combine with Food: Mix crushed garlic with honey, olive oil, or add it to guacamole or salad dressings to make the strong taste more palatable and reduce potential digestive irritation,.
  • Consider Supplements: For a standardized dosage without the strong taste or potential digestive upset, aged garlic extract supplements are a good option. Many are designed to be odor-controlled and dissolve in the intestine.

Is Garlic Right for Everyone? Potential Side Effects

While a powerful prebiotic, garlic is not universally tolerated, especially by individuals with specific digestive sensitivities. The primary concern is its high content of fructans, a type of fermentable carbohydrate known as a FODMAP.

For those with Irritable Bowel Syndrome (IBS), consuming garlic, particularly raw, can trigger symptoms like painful bloating, gas, and abdominal discomfort. In such cases, adopting a low-FODMAP diet might be beneficial under professional guidance, and alternatives like garlic-infused oil can provide flavor without the irritating fructans.

Excessive raw garlic intake can also cause heartburn or a burning sensation in the chest and stomach for some people. Furthermore, garlic has natural blood-thinning properties, so individuals on anticoagulant medication or those preparing for surgery should consult their doctor before increasing their intake,.
